Ricciardo: We will fix it for Japanese GP

– Daniel Ricciardo is confident the power unit issues he experienced last weekend will not be repeated in Japan next month.Ricciardo had intermittent power losses throughout the Singapore Grand Prix on Sunday, but still managed to finish third and put his Red Bull on the podium for the seventh time this season."We had quite a bit going on during the race," he explained. "Power was coming and going and from the safety car onwards it was pretty consistently down on power and basically, coming up through gears, I would get a bit of power and then it would drop and then it would come again."So we definitely had a few issues and we tried fixing them but to be honest we...
